Won Egypt's Premier Padel after great drama: ”Touched the sky”

Franco Stupaczuk and Pablo Lima won history's first version of Egypt's Premier Padel. This after great drama, two tiebreaks were needed in the second and third sets to separate the teams. 

The final was a real drama between two teams in excellent shape. After Alejandro Galan and Juan Lebron won the first with a clear 6-2 and showed that they are the best team in the world, Pablo Lima and Franco Stupaczuk came out as a different team for the second set.

The second and third sets required tiebreaks to separate the teams, where Stupaczuk and Lima showed strength and won both. 

— In the first set we were overpowered, but then we started to play with many lobs and more defense, and we could find the opportunities. It's tough to win tournaments against the number ones, so we are incredibly pleased, says Pablo Lima to the broadcast after the match. 

Franco Stupaczuk stepped up in the tiebreaks and showed coolness and great joy. The title means "Stupa," and Lima's second title at Premier Padel. The first came in Stupa's home country of Argentina. 

May face each other in the World Cup

— I am very emotional, I thought I had touched the sky in Mendoza with my people, but now I feel that emotion again. I'm still unable to process it, but surely in a few hours, we will celebrate as we should, Stupa said. 

Now the pair await the World Cup, with Franco Stupaczuk selected for Argentina and teammate Pablo Lima for Brazil. Their opponents Galan and Lebron represent Spain and can already take revenge on Lima and Stupaczuk next weekend.
